Romberg approximation

To estimate the area under a curve the trapezoid rule is applied first to one-piece, then two, then four, and so on. After trapezoid rule estimates are obtained, Richardson extrapolation is applied. • For the first iteration the two piece and one piece estimates are used in the formula (4 × (more accurate) − (less accurate))/3 The same formula is then us…
